JCO Global Oncology Collection: Call for papers
In the last decade, UICC has launched a series of initiatives to encourage early detection and improve access to treatment and care.
UICC is delighted to announce a call for papers on driving innovation to advance cancer control equitably, the theme of the 2021 Summit. These papers will form a special collection in the JCO Global Oncology that will be released at the 2022 World Cancer Congress in Geneva (17-20 October).
We are looking for original reports, review articles and commentaries that address the following:
- The potential impact of innovation in oncology
- Identify the critical actions towards improving equitable access to innovation
- Assess the transformative potential for innovation
- Examine impact measures and how an innovation can be assessed
Topics can include:
- Cancer prevention
- Surveillance
- Digital health
- Early detection and diagnosis
- Cancer therapies
- Palliative care
- Survivorship
- Economic and social perspectives
- Patient perspectives on innovation
The deadline for expressions of interest is 3 December. Interested authors should contact the JCO Global Oncology Editorial Office at jcogo@asco.org.
